Onboarding: Fan-out Backpressure (Brindle Notify)

Security context: Brindle Notify shards fan-out across Ketter queues; backpressure kicks in at 5k pending events per shard, dropping to digest mode. Review points: queue depth limits are enforced server-side, and throttle config lives in the service env file, not code. Consumers authenticate with a rotated shared credential. That credential is set on the line immediately following this note in the env file.

env line for yahaf-kageg: VAULT_KEY5=978f5

# Pagination config — Lanternfish Public API
#
# Welcome aboard. All list endpoints are cursor-paginated; offset params
# were removed in v3. PAGE_SIZE_DEFAULT=25 and PAGE_SIZE_MAX=100 are hard
# caps enforced at the gateway, not per-route. Cursors are opaque — never
# parse them client-side or in tests. Raising PAGE_SIZE_MAX needs a perf
# review first. Cursors are signed before leaving the service, and the
# signing secret is set on the line directly below.

vault entry, yagef-bahop: COURIER_KEY29=5cc62eb51255862256337c33c5be9

Step 6: Resolving Meridly calendar sync conflicts. The conflict resolver always prefers the upstream event when timestamps tie; never flip this without migrating stale mirrors first. Run the reconcile job, confirm zero orphaned events, then push the sync worker. Deploys to the sync tier must be signed with the key below.

deploy key for fafof-yaguf: bky4_zHj6

Heads up, support crew: when the Quillbird account-recovery flow starts timing out, it's usually the upstream Fernmail verification API flaking. Our circuit breaker trips after five failures in a minute and stays open for ten. Don't spam retries — just wait it out or switch recovery to manual review mode. To enable manual mode you'll need the breaker override, which is gated behind the recovery passphrase below.

recovery phrase for yajof-bagap: oliwyn-ulaael

## Step 4: Connection Pooling

Our services at Dunmarle connect to Postgres through the Poolgate proxy rather than directly. Set `POOLGATE_HOST` and `POOLGATE_MAX_CONNS` in `.env` (defaults: the staging proxy and 20). Keep max connections at or below 20 per replica, or the proxy will shed load. Poolgate authenticates each service with a shared credential, which must be present before the app boots. Add it to `.env` on the next line.

vault entry, fadup-tagag: RELAY_SECRET8=2fd92179